[Adopted 5-13-2006 by Ord. No. 567]
The ordinances of the Town of Dewey Beach, County of Sussex, State of Delaware, of a general and permanent nature, adopted by the Commissioners of the Town of Dewey Beach, as revised, codified and consolidated into chapters and sections by General Code Publishers Corp. and consisting of Chapters 1 through 185, together with an Appendix, are hereby approved, adopted, ordained and enacted as the Code of the Town of Dewey Beach, hereinafter known and referred to as the "Code."
The provisions of the Code, insofar as they are substantively the same as those of ordinances in force immediately prior to the enactment of the Code by this ordinance, are intended as a continuation of such ordinances and not as new enactments, and the effectiveness of such provisions shall date from the date of adoption of the prior ordinance. All such provisions are hereby continued in full force and effect and are hereby reaffirmed as to their adoption by the Commissioners of the Town of Dewey Beach, and it is the intention of said Commissioners that each such provision contained within the Code is hereby reaffirmed as it appears in the Code.
All ordinances or parts of ordinances inconsistent with the provisions contained in the Code adopted by this ordinance are hereby repealed; provided, however, that such repeal shall only be to the extent of such inconsistency, and any valid legislation of the Town of Dewey Beach which is not in conflict with the provisions of the Code shall be deemed to remain in full force and effect.
The repeal of ordinances provided for in § 1-3 of this ordinance shall not affect the following classes of ordinances, rights and obligations, which are hereby expressly saved from repeal:
A. 
Any right or liability established, accrued or incurred under any legislative provision of the Town of Dewey Beach prior to the effective date of this ordinance or any action or proceeding brought for the enforcement of such right or liability.
B. 
Any offense or act committed or done before the effective date of this ordinance in violation of any legislative provision of the Town of Dewey Beach or any penalty, punishment or forfeiture which may result therefrom.
C. 
Any prosecution, indictment, action, suit or other proceeding pending or any judgment rendered prior to the effective date of this ordinance brought pursuant to any legislative provision of the Town of Dewey Beach.
D. 
Any franchise, license, right, easement or privilege heretofore granted or conferred by the Town of Dewey Beach or any municipal or intermunicipal agreement.
E. 
Any ordinance of the Town of Dewey Beach providing for the laying out, opening, altering, widening, relocating, straightening, establishing grade, changing name, improvement, acceptance or vacation of any right-of-way, easement, street, road, highway, park or other public place within the Town of Dewey Beach or any portion thereof.
F. 
Any ordinance of the Town of Dewey Beach appropriating money or transferring funds, promising or guaranteeing the payment of money or authorizing the issuance and delivery of any bond of the Town of Dewey Beach or other instruments or evidence of the Town's indebtedness.
G. 
Ordinances authorizing the purchase, sale, lease or transfer of property or any lawful contract or obligation.
H. 
The levy or imposition of special assessments or charges.
I. 
The annexation or dedication of property.
J. 
Any legislation relating to salaries and compensation.
K. 
Any ordinance amending the Zoning Map.
L. 
Any legislation relating to or establishing a pension plan or pension fund for municipal employees.
M. 
Any local law or ordinance or portion of a local law or ordinance establishing a specific fee amount for any license, permit or service obtained from the Town.
N. 
Any legislation adopted subsequent to May 14, 2005.
A. 
Each section of the Code and every part of each section is an independent section or part of a section, and the holding of any section or part thereof to be unconstitutional, void or ineffective for any cause shall not be deemed to affect the validity or constitutionality of any section or part thereof.
B. 
Each section of this ordinance is an independent section, and the holding of any section or part thereof to be unconstitutional, void or ineffective for any cause shall not be deemed to affect the validity or constitutionality of any other sections or parts thereof.
A copy of the Code, in loose-leaf form, has been filed in the office of the Town Manager of the Town of Dewey Beach and shall remain there for use and examination by the public until final action is taken on this ordinance; and, if this ordinance shall be adopted, such copy shall be certified to by the Town Manager of the Town of Dewey Beach by impressing thereon the Seal of the Town, and such certified copy shall remain on file in the office of said Town Manager to be made available to persons desiring to examine the same during all times when said Code is in effect.
Any and all additions, deletions, amendments or supplements to the Code or any new ordinances, when enacted or adopted in such form as to indicate the intention of the Commissioners to be a part thereof, shall be deemed to be incorporated into such Code so that reference to the Code shall be understood and intended to include such additions, deletions, amendments or supplements. Whenever such additions, deletions, amendments or supplements to the Code shall be enacted or adopted, they shall thereafter be printed and, as provided hereunder, inserted in the loose-leaf book containing said Code as amendments and supplements thereto.
It shall be the duty of the Town Manager or such other authorized person to keep up-to-date the certified copy of the book containing the Code of the Town of Dewey Beach required to be filed in the office of the Town Manager for use by the public. All changes in said Code and all ordinances adopted by the Commissioners subsequent to the enactment of this ordinance in such form as to indicate the intention of said Commissioners to be a part of said Code shall, when finally enacted or adopted, be included therein by temporary attachment of copies of such changes or ordinances until such changes or ordinances are printed as supplements to said Code book, at which time such supplements shall be inserted therein.
A. 
In compiling and preparing the ordinances of the Town of Dewey Beach for adoption and revision as part of the Code, certain grammatical and other minor changes were made in one or more of said ordinances. It is the intention of the Commissioners that all such changes be adopted as part of the Code as if the ordinances so changed had been previously formally adopted to read as such.
B. 
In addition, the following changes, amendments or revisions are made herewith, to become effective upon the effective date of this ordinance as set forth in Schedule A attached hereto and made a part hereof (chapter and section number references are to the ordinances as they have been renumbered and appear in the Code), with the exception of those sections identified in § 1-11, below, which sections shall become effective upon ratification by ordinances following the adoption of this Code.
C. 
Nomenclature changes. Throughout the Code, the term "Town Clerk" is changed to "Town Manager" and the term "Town Administrator" is changed to "Town Manager."
The provisions of this ordinance are hereby made Article I of Chapter 1 of the Code of the Town of Dewey Beach, and the sections shall be numbered §§ 1-1, through 1-11, inclusive.
All provisions of the Code shall be in full force and effect on and after the effective date of this ordinance, which shall take effect immediately upon its final adoption, with the exception of the following sections, which shall become effective upon ratification by ordinances following the adoption of this Code: §§ 1-13B(1); 1-13B(2); 85-6D, E and F; 85-16B(1); 85-16B(2); 117-9; 177-1H; 177-7B; 177-10B; 177-14F; 177-21D; 177-22; 117-23C; 177-34A; and 177-37A.
